Poker TV: Best of High Stakes Poker & Aruba Classic
Game Show Network (GSN) has 2 early presents for poker
players: the Ultimatebet.net Aruba Classic on Friday, December 8 at
10 PM ET and new footage from its popular poker series in the Best
of High Stakes Poker Monday, December 11 at 8 PM ET.
December 8 TV: Over 500 poker players paid their $5,000
+ $200 buy-in during September to play in the no-limit Texas hold'em
tournament at the Radisson Aruba Resort & Casino, and for their
share of the $2.6 million in prize money. Six players made the final
table: Jason Atwood (Tualatin, OR), Jared Brintz (Tampa, FL), Terry
Eischens (Shakopee, MN), Cliff Josephy (Syosset, NY), Devon Miller
(Los Angeles, CA) and Joe Sebok (San Francisco, CA).
Calling the action from the final table is one of the
top tournament players of all-time, Phil Hellmuth. Hellmuth will be
joined by one of the top female poker players in the world, Annie
Duke, as well as the best selling author and poker expert John Vorhaus
on the telecast.
December 11 TV: High Stakes Poker has become the favorite
show for poker fans with players risking their own cash and huge pots.
The first two seasons have featured pots of over $300,000 and over
a half million dollars. Unlike tournament poker shows, High Stakes
Poker is the only "Cash Game" on television.
The "BEST OF" show on December 11 will feature
the most memorable moments and never before seen footage from the
first two seasons. It will also include interviews with the players
as they talk about their play on the show and the plays of their opponents.
AJ Benza and Gabe Kaplan reprise their regular roles for this special.
